31-28-3-3. Issuance and maintenance of passport

IN Code § 31-28-3-3 (2019) (N/A)

Sec. 3. (a) The local office shall issue the medical passport to a foster child when the child is placed in foster care. The passport must remain with the child until:

(1) the child is returned to the natural parents;

(2) the child is adopted; or

(3) a legal guardian is appointed for the child.

(b) When a child is placed under subsection (a)(1) or (a)(2) or a legal guardian is appointed for a child under subsection (a)(3), the medical passport shall be returned to the local office that issued the passport.

(c) The local office shall provide the medical passport to the child or the child's legal guardian after the child in need of services case or collaborative care case is closed.

As added by P.L.145-2006, SEC.274. Amended by P.L.128-2012, SEC.150; P.L.104-2015, SEC.26.
